RF Devices for Smart TV Market size was valued at USD 3.5 Billion in 2022 and is projected to reach USD 5.8 Billion by 2030, growing at a CAGR of 7.2% from 2024 to 2030.
The RF (Radio Frequency) devices used in Smart TVs are essential components that enable wireless communication, video transmission, and efficient connectivity between various smart features and devices. With the increasing adoption of Smart TVs across households and commercial establishments, RF devices play a crucial role in delivering seamless content delivery, internet streaming, and interactive experiences. The market for RF devices in Smart TVs is expanding due to technological advancements, a growing demand for higher bandwidth, and the rise of the Internet of Things (IoT). These devices are integrated into Smart TVs to ensure smooth connectivity for apps, streaming services, and multimedia systems, making them indispensable for the modern smart entertainment ecosystem. The market is segmented based on application, with personal, commercial, and other applications being the key subsegments for analysis.

In the personal application segment, RF devices for Smart TVs are primarily used in home entertainment systems. These devices help users connect their televisions to the internet, enabling streaming services such as Netflix, Hulu, Amazon Prime, and others. The growing demand for high-definition content, 4K and 8K television resolution, and immersive audio experiences in households has increased the need for reliable RF connectivity. Smart TVs equipped with RF devices facilitate faster data transmission and better reception, ensuring a high-quality viewing experience. Additionally, RF technology enables users to integrate their Smart TVs with other smart home devices such as voice assistants, home automation systems, and wireless sound systems, providing a seamless and interconnected home environment. As Smart TVs become more advanced, the demand for RF devices in personal applications is projected to grow significantly.
With the rising trend of cord-cutting and streaming services becoming more prominent, users are increasingly prioritizing connectivity features in their personal entertainment setups. RF devices in Smart TVs ensure stable, fast, and interference-free communication for streaming services, gaming consoles, and wireless peripherals like headphones or speakers. They also support Wi-Fi, Bluetooth, and other communication standards, making it easier for individuals to set up their Smart TVs with various devices around their homes. As 5G connectivity and Wi-Fi 6 continue to enhance data speeds, the efficiency of RF devices in Smart TVs will also improve, further driving growth in this segment. The personal application segment represents a significant portion of the market, driven by consumer preferences for high-quality viewing experiences and smart home integration.
In the commercial application segment, RF devices for Smart TVs serve various industries, including hospitality, retail, education, and corporate sectors. In hotels and resorts, RF devices are used to provide interactive TV services to guests, allowing them to access on-demand content, information about the facility, and even control room features like lighting and air conditioning. In retail environments, Smart TVs with RF devices are utilized for digital signage, advertising, and product information display, offering an engaging experience for consumers. Furthermore, in educational institutions and corporate settings, Smart TVs are used for presentations, virtual classrooms, and video conferencing, where RF devices facilitate wireless connectivity and data transmission for seamless communication and collaboration.
As businesses increasingly embrace digital transformation, the commercial application of RF devices in Smart TVs is gaining traction. With the adoption of advanced wireless technologies like 5G and Wi-Fi 6, RF devices are becoming even more critical for businesses seeking faster and more reliable connectivity. The ability to stream high-definition content, manage large-scale digital signage networks, and provide interactive and customizable experiences is essential in commercial applications. Additionally, as Smart TVs become more integrated with other technologies such as AI and IoT, RF devices will continue to evolve to meet the growing demand for advanced solutions in commercial environments. This segment is expected to witness significant growth, driven by the increasing demand for smart solutions in various business sectors.
The "Other" applications category includes a diverse range of uses for RF devices in Smart TVs that do not fall directly under personal or commercial applications. These can include industrial use cases, healthcare applications, and military or government sectors. For instance, in the healthcare industry, Smart TVs with RF devices may be used in patient rooms to provide entertainment, telemedicine services, and remote health monitoring. In military or government settings, Smart TVs can be used for communication, training, and surveillance, with RF devices ensuring secure and efficient wireless data transmission. These specialized use cases, although niche, contribute to the overall growth and adoption of RF devices in the Smart TV market.
Additionally, RF devices are utilized in entertainment and media production environments, such as broadcasting studios or control rooms, where reliable wireless communication is necessary for seamless coordination during live events or content creation. The diversity of applications in this category reflects the versatility and adaptability of RF devices in Smart TVs, ensuring their relevance across various industries beyond just personal and commercial use. As the market for Smart TVs continues to evolve and new applications emerge, the role of RF devices in "Other" segments will become increasingly important, opening up new opportunities for innovation and growth in the industry.
The RF devices for Smart TV market is undergoing rapid technological advancements. One key trend is the increasing adoption of next-generation wireless technologies like 5G and Wi-Fi 6, which enable faster data transmission speeds and improved network stability. These advancements significantly enhance the performance of Smart TVs, enabling features such as ultra-high-definition streaming, real-time gaming, and interactive applications. The demand for higher bandwidth and low-latency connections is pushing the development of RF devices capable of handling large volumes of data while maintaining optimal performance.
Another trend is the integration of AI and machine learning in Smart TVs, with RF devices enabling smarter and more personalized user experiences. For instance, RF devices can support AI-powered recommendations, voice control, and gesture recognition, further improving the interactivity of Smart TVs. Additionally, there is a growing focus on eco-friendly and energy-efficient RF devices, as manufacturers and consumers become more conscious of sustainability. The trend towards eco-friendly electronics is driving innovation in the RF device market, with manufacturers striving to reduce energy consumption and minimize the environmental impact of their products.
